To get this running all you need to do is to download the below file then extract it directly into your C:\ folder, this is important as it allows for the most cross-compatibility between versions of windows and MUSHclient knowing where all of the files are.

  1. Download this file:

Click here to download the Official Ansalon MUSHclient file

  1. Once you've got the file (MUSHclient.zip) downloaded extract it directly to "C:\".
  2. After you've extracted the MUSHclient.zip there should now be a folder "C:\MUSHclient", double click on that.
  3. Right click on "MUSHclient.exe" then select "Create shortcut..", then drag that shortcut to your desktop or wherever you normally launch programs from.
